TPU underwater robot successfully passed tests in the Arctic seas

TOMSK, Oct 31 – RIA Tomsk. The underwater robots created with the assistance of scientists of the Tomsk Polytechnic University (TPU) successfully passed tests in the Arctic where they were used for studying of underwater permafrost, the deputy director for development of TPU Institute of Cybernetics Dmitry Sonkin reported.

Earlier it was reported that TPU realizes the megaproject "Telecommunication monitoring and control systems for autonomous underwater robots". Scientists create the hardware and software for new generation of the independent unmanned submersible (IUS). Scopes of IUS – are from search of the sunk submarines to neutralization of sea min.

"Tests were successful. The vessel at the beginning of November has to be in Vladivostok. The device was used in the study of underwater permafrost degradation", – Sonkin told.

According to him, during tests the functionality of the device was checked: systems of technical sight, reserve communication and another. The case for it was developed by scientists of Institute of problems of sea technologies of RAS, and "stuffing" – by polytechnicians.

He specified that at this stage the device conducted video filming of the emissions of methane and carbon dioxide happening because of thawing of underwater permafrost on the East Siberian shelf and also fixed an arrangement of emissions and their sizes.

"We will train more expanded structure of payload for the next year to participate comprehensively in researches and to approve them in actual practice. Further we plan to equip, in particular, with complexes for measurement of numerical indicators of the dissolved gas", – Sonkin added.

Earlier it was also reported that TPU scientists participate in the international researches of the processes happening in the shelf of the polar seas of Eastern Siberia where there are more than 90% of underwater permafrost and a large amount of hydrocarbons. They found out that underwater permafrost is unstable and from under it there are methane emissions which accelerate global warming and can lead to accident.
